Description
About the Book
This book is a look at three of Israel's most significant festivals: Rosh Hashanah, Yom Kippur, and Sukkot. It gives readers new insights into what God originally intended for the sacrificial offerings and their fulfillment in Christ.
Book Synopsis
Understanding the purpose and traditions of the Jewish feasts will give you a deeper appreciation for your God, your heritage, and the gift of redemption provided by the sacrificial death of Christ. The Fall Feasts of Israel will help you understand three of Israel's most significant festivals: Rosh Hashannah, Yom Kippur, and Sukkot. A complete examination of each feast includes a look at its biblical institution, its celebration in the time of Christ, and its observances by Jews today. "The feasts and laws of the Lord were a tutor to lead the Israelites to the Savior...the festivals find their fulfillment in Christ and His New Covenant." This book will give you insight into what God originally intended for the sacrificial offerings.From the Back Cover
